Miniature shock absorbers from ACE are tried-and-tested quality products used in millions of industrial construction designs throughout the world. They optimise machines in an equally reliable and effective way by decelerating loads quickly and without recoil. The compact, maintenance-free, hydraulic machine elements can be easily and quickly integrated in any construction design and certain models can be directly integrated in pneumatic cylinders. They reduce the load on handling devices, rotary and pivoting actuators, linear cylinders and many other industrial applications and increase their efficiency. Innovative ACE sealing techniques and shock absorber bodies and inner pressure chambers, fully machined from solid high tensile alloy, tube-shaped steel, ensure a long service life.

SC2-25 to SC2-190
Soft damping, but enormous capacity: The range of 'soft contact' absorbers SC²25 to SC²190 extends from thread size M10 to M14 and covers effective weight ranges of 1 kg to 1,550 kg.
